We have been considering our options to improve the quality of outdoor racing for the 2010 season. In particular we wanted to find a venue which offered better facilities, easier setting-up/packing-away and a better race track.
We have therefore decided that we will race at the Bingham Rugby Club for the Summer 2010 Outdoor Championship.

The outdoor season starts on Friday 14th May and continues until Friday 27th August, inclusive. We will be racing from 6.00pm until dusk.
Unfortunately we will only be able to offer off-road racing at this venue. After some discussion we have decided that the benefits of this venue outweigh this disadvantage. This is particularly true given that we have always traditionally focused on off-road racing in the summer and also given the very limited number of on-road drivers that attended last year's outdoor racing series. We hope that all WBMCC club members will understand & agree with this decision and continue to race at this new venue throughout the summer months.
The new venue will allow us to provide a larger off-road track, access to the bar for refreshments, and a significantly reduced set-up/pack-away workload. Race fees will be unchanged.
